I updated my local cvs copy of xdoclet today and got a similar problem.
Task names seem to be case sensitive now.
ejbdoclet's remoteInterface worked for month but failed today. After changing *Interface to *interface the ejbdoclet task works like before.
I don't know if this behavior is intented by the latest code changes or not.
